Interventional Radiologist Specialty: IR with 30% Diagnostic Clinic Location: Germantown, TN (Memphis, TN suburb) Employment: Full-Time, two nearby practice locations Opportunity: Outpatient oncologic radiology,Associate directorship under the Medical Director of Radiology Board Certifications: BE/BC Degree: MD/DO Work Environment: Private Practice – Multi-Specialty Oncology Group Ideal Candidate: Board-Certified/Board-Eligible,Fellows welcometo apply About the Practice and their Mission: West Cancer Center & Research Institute is the leader in comprehensive adult cancer care and research in the Mid-South, providing the complete continuum of care to more than 30,000 individuals a year. With a 40-year history of clinical excellence and research, our mission is to provide superior adult cancer care with a singular focus on physician-driven decisions . The practice offers Hematology/Medical Oncology, Breast Surgical Oncology, Gynecologic Oncology, Radiation Oncology, Radiology, Cosmetic & Reconstructive Plastic Surgery, Head & Neck Oncology Surgery, and Clinical Trials & Research Programs. One other IR/DR and 3additional DR FTEs on staff Two APPs assistingwith routine procedures, including biopsies and ports.Excellent stable support staff.Largely internal case referrals with a long-standing external referral base and opportunities for growth. Unique and expanding private group, representing a model for the future of a sustainable hybrid practice 40-year-old outpatient cancer center practice with radiology faculty Affiliate of the University of Tennessee (UTHSC) Independent practice collaborating with many local hospitals Radiation, medical, and surgical oncology staff 70% IR No procedural or diagnostic call - every other week, home "pager" call onlyto address patient concerns and triage No mammography and no routine diagnostic fluoroscopy Case load approximately 5-10 IR cases and 15-30 imaging studies.Majority of work is advanced cases and imaging. The ideal candidate would enjoy a combinationof adiagnostic and interventional role and agree that being a diagnostician makes you a better interventionalist and vice-versa. The radiology division performs a broad range of outpatient IR procedures, including Y90, embolizations, tumor ablation, kyphoplasty, nerve ablation, and biliary/renal/venous stenting. We have open and collaborative reading and control rooms. The candidate should be comfortable with reading/learning most of our imaging modalities: CT, MRI, US, PET/CT, and plain film. Tumor board participation and research image-interpretation support required.
